HI everybody!

I recently received my new axe fx 2 (I'm an axe fx ultra user for a long), and I'd like to know how to use the function that I found on Utility --> IR CAP --> DUMP.
I made a User Cab using TBA block and saved it to a USER CAB Bank. Now, i wanna export this file to my mac. When I enter on Utility menu (dump), I can see an option to export a file or a Raw file. How does it work?
The same thing for the TBA block. When I enter in EDIT mode --> Export, there is "press X to Dump to USB". How does it work too?
I really want to export a file from axe fx to use it into cablab or made a cab to use into my axe fx ultra (backup).
BTW, I read lots of old posts, but none explains how to do it.

- from your Axe / UTILITY / IR CAP, you can also SAVE the IR Capture in a Axe cab slot, and use Fractal

Bot http://www.fractalaudio.com/fractal-bot.php for transfer to a computer

(Macbook Pro here)

a) Choose the "receive" tab


b) with the browse button, choose the destination of your export (your desktop for exemple)


c) click begin, choose « Back up an individual User Cab »


and type the User Cab slot number where is the cab which you want to store.

I figure out what I was doing wrong. I was setting TMA as Live, instead Offline. When it was set to Live, the Syx file exported by Fractal-bot or Axe-Manage-Cab wasn't recognized by cab-lab. When I change to Offline, it works!
The only problem, yet, is that: when I use TMA as Live, it exports a cab as UltraRes. That's why I'm not able to load it in cab-lab, which need an .IR file. when I use TMA as Offline, it exports a cab as NormalRes, so I'm able to load it in cab-lab, but the result, comparing with UltraRes is significant.
